An effective interior design plan uses every part of the home. Its architecture, decor, and lighting should all come together to achieve a beautiful and cohesive result. When you use light properly inside your home, you’ll be able to direct the eye and add drama. Below are a few helpful tips to try. 

How to Master the Art of Interior Lighting

1. Highlight the Focal Point

Designers use accent lighting to make certain home features stand out. Each room should have a focal point, and you can use accent lighting to draw attention to it. For example, if the focal point in the living room is a fireplace, place sconces on either side to show it off. If the focal point in an entryway is a piece of art, put track lights on the ceiling that point downward toward the piece. Position the light so there aren’t any glaring reflections; for downward track lighting, the ideal angle is typically 30 degrees.

2. Use a Chandelier

lincoln lightingA chandelier adds instant drama and draws the eye upward, which makes a room feel larger. It can be placed in an entryway, over a table, or in the middle of a large room. If you want to draw more attention to the light fixture and brighten up the room further, install a mirror on the wall next to the chandelier. The mirror will reflect the light and image of the fixture itself back at you.

3. No Dark Corners

Rooms often have dark corners where the ambient lighting, like the canned lighting in the ceiling, doesn’t reach. These make a room look smaller and darker. Brighten up the space by adding standing lamps. By making every corner of your home more inviting, you’re more likely to use the entire space and be happier with your interior design scheme as a whole.
